Subject: Cut-over complete — undo/redo engine in Sketchloom

Hi plugin folks,

The cut-over to the new history engine went smoothly last night. Undo and redo are now command-based instead of snapshot-based, which means your plugins should register undoable actions explicitly rather than relying on document diffs. Most plugins worked unchanged; a few that mutate canvas state directly will need the shim we shipped. Legacy mode stays available for one release. The host now starts with these settings.

settings of tagug-fajof:
[zorwyn]
host = zorwyn.nelvrosys.corp
user = zorwyn_svc
database = zorwyn_prod

Who to contact — Thistledown wiki access

So you've got a user who can't edit a page. First check their role in the space settings; nine times out of ten they're a viewer in a restricted space. Role changes need approval from the space owner, listed in the sidebar. If the owner's out or unresponsive for more than a day, the wiki admin crew can override — they handle global roles, locked pages, and orphaned spaces. Send those requests to the admin inbox.

alerts address for tahaf-hawep: frawyn@tolvaqlabs.corp

Ticket: Missed pick-up — offsite backup tapes

For the warehouse shift lead: the scheduled Tuesday collection of backup tapes for the Grathen vault did not occur; the courier never arrived at Bay 4, and the sealed case is still in the secure cage. The tapes cannot sit past Thursday without breaching our retention rotation. A replacement pick-up is booked for tomorrow, 09:30. Please keep the case logged and witnessed until then, with the seal number unchanged. The revised hand-over instruction is given directly below.

drop instructions, hahip-badug: the quenox ralath courier leaves the kaseth fraiel rusiel tameth belys istdor ralion giliel ledger at gate 7830 under passcode 165413

**Action item (PM-214, Coldvault archival):** Automate archiving of cold storage buckets older than the retention cutoff. Manual sweeps missed two regions last quarter and blew the storage budget. Owner: infra rotation. Sweep cadence, batch size, and age thresholds must be config-driven, not hardcoded, so on-call can tune under load. Dry-run mode required before first prod run. Proposed defaults for review at sync are below.

limits module of fahog-kahop:
CAPS = {
    "fraeth": 189,
    "drumir": 842,
}